Transaction 3abca18fc56f687337cf68767379961d39eea660f3e50feb8707fe3bd681fc79

1 Input
2 Outputs
  • 3abca18fc56f687337cf68767379961d39eea660f3e50feb8707fe3bd681fc79:0
  • value  217834
    address  1LsufDdVWxE4ucFq9ZGhHoiVLyF928CxhV
  • 3abca18fc56f687337cf68767379961d39eea660f3e50feb8707fe3bd681fc79:1
  • value  1683164
    address  1BsWrRTeUvY7mjGxaRkLDfiiubpyYaQT2q